Government officials and BNSF Railway executives are looking into ways of reducing air pollution ... BNSF executives are already cutting back air and diesel pollution emitted by trucks and locomotives by using engines that automatically shut down after idling for five minutes. ... BNSF also reported that 99 percent of its switch locomotives used at California rail yards use anti-idling technology.
